The Trip Down

Here I am in beautiful Bonaire. I had to get up at 4:15 AM. Ugh! I always take MARTA down to the airport on my dive trips. Right before downtown a panhandler came on the train and started hitting us up for money. Said he hadn't eaten anything since yesterday morning. None of us heartless bastards gave him anything. I was wondering why if he didn't have any money for food how he could afford the two bucks to ride MARTA? Slaps my head. What am I thinking? He prolly jumped the gates.

I was the first one at the airport. I could have slept another half hour. Bert told everyone to be there by 6:30. Parnell, as he does every year, showed up at 8:00. One of the upside of being a crip is cutting the security line so we can get down to the gate fairly quickly.

By the time we started the preboard (crips get on first) I looked outside and noticed it was raining buckets. There goes our chance for an on time departure. Plus they held the plane for three people who were late. One of them made it. Two of them didn't. This flight only runs on Saturday. The two who missed the flight were SOL.

Because of the rain, departures were spaced more than normal. We were an hour late taking off. We made decent time. The staff at the airport in Bonaire were really on the ball. Theyn took us crips to the front of the passport control line. Another new thing was they had a buss with a wheelchair lift to take us to the resort.

This year, there are only three of us in chairs: Cindy, a C3/C4 quad (the highest spinal cord injured person Bert has ever gone diving with.) who has been on the previous two trips we made to Bonaire. Parnell, the wight lifter who won the gold medal at the Sydney Olympics, who goes with us every year; and our hero, me.

The wifi isn't any better here than it was last year. I have to go to the lobby to get on the net. I'm typing this offline and will post when I drag my crippled ass up to the lobby.

Looking forward to tomorrow when we can jump into the water!
